A coastal roof in Fairfield County has a tougher job than most. It faces wind-driven rain, salt air, nor’easters, summer humidity, winter ice, and debris carried in from the water. Choosing the best roofing materials for coastal homes means looking beyond color and initial price. The right roof must protect the structure, hold up against local weather, and fit the home’s design for decades to come.
For homes near Long Island Sound, material selection is only part of the decision. Installation details, ventilation, flashing, underlayment, and fastener choice all affect whether a roof performs as it should when the next major storm arrives.
What Coastal Connecticut Roofs Must Withstand
Salt air is often discussed as a coastal roofing concern, but it is not the only one. Salt can accelerate corrosion on exposed metal components, including nails, flashings, gutters, and rooftop equipment. A roofing system with the wrong fasteners or untreated metal accessories can develop problems long before the primary roofing material reaches the end of its expected service life.
Wind is another major consideration. Coastal storms can lift shingles at roof edges, force rain beneath poorly installed materials, and damage ridge caps, flashing, and vents. A roof needs a secure attachment method and a complete system designed for local wind conditions, not simply a weather-resistant surface.
Connecticut’s winter weather adds another layer of complexity. Ice dams can form when attic heat melts snow on the roof and the water refreezes near colder eaves. Proper insulation, ventilation, ice-and-water protection, and drainage design are especially important on coastal homes where wind and driving rain already put pressure on the roof assembly.
Best Roofing Materials for Coastal Homes: A Practical Comparison
There is no single best choice for every waterfront property. Roof pitch, architectural style, budget, local exposure, maintenance expectations, and the condition of the underlying structure all matter. These are the roofing materials most often worth considering for coastal homes in Norwalk and throughout Fairfield County.
Standing-Seam Metal Roofing
Standing-seam metal is one of the strongest options for a coastal home when it is properly specified and installed. Its interlocking panels create a clean, durable surface that sheds rain, snow, and debris efficiently. Because the fasteners are concealed beneath the seams, there are fewer exposed points where water can enter or corrosion can begin.
Metal roofing also offers excellent wind resistance. That makes it particularly appealing for homes with open water exposure, elevated sites, and properties that receive the full force of storms moving across the Sound. High-quality aluminum is often a strong coastal choice because it does not rust like standard steel. Galvanized or coated steel can also perform well, but coating quality, cut-edge protection, and compatible accessories must be evaluated carefully.
The trade-off is cost. Metal has a higher upfront investment than standard asphalt shingles, and installation demands experienced workmanship. It can also be noisier during heavy rain if the roof assembly is not properly designed, though sound is greatly reduced by decking, insulation, and attic space. For homeowners planning to stay in their property for many years, the longevity and low maintenance requirements can make metal a compelling value.
Natural Slate Roofing
Natural slate is a premium roofing material with exceptional longevity and a classic appearance that suits many of Fairfield County’s historic and high-end coastal homes. Slate is noncombustible, highly resistant to rot, and unaffected by salt air in the way metal components can be. A properly installed slate roof can last for generations.
Its weight is the primary consideration. Before installing slate, a roofing professional must confirm that the home’s framing can support it. Slate also requires specialized installation and repair knowledge. Individual pieces can crack from impact, and improper foot traffic can cause damage. The flashing system beneath and around the slate remains critical, especially near chimneys, valleys, dormers, and roof transitions.
For a historic coastal property, slate can be the right long-term choice when the structure, budget, and architecture support it. It is not a material to treat as a standard replacement project. Quality craftsmanship is essential.
Architectural Asphalt Shingles
Architectural asphalt shingles remain one of the most practical and widely used roofing options for coastal Connecticut homes. They provide dependable protection, broad style selection, and a more accessible price point than metal or slate. Modern architectural shingles are thicker and more dimensional than basic three-tab shingles, offering improved durability and a stronger appearance.
For a coastal installation, homeowners should focus on a high-quality shingle system with enhanced wind ratings, proper starter strips, correctly installed ridge caps, and upgraded underlayment. The manufacturer’s installation requirements matter. A shingle may carry a strong wind rating on paper, but that performance depends on the full system being installed correctly.
Asphalt is not as long-lived as metal or slate, and it may need replacement sooner on highly exposed properties. Still, it is an excellent choice for many homes when selected for wind performance and paired with sound ventilation, flashing, and ice protection. It also works well with a broad range of architectural styles, from traditional Colonials to newer coastal designs.
Cedar Shake and Shingle Roofing
Cedar offers a natural, distinctive look that fits coastal cottages, historic homes, and properties where architectural character is a priority. Over time, cedar develops a weathered appearance that many homeowners value. It also provides natural insulating properties and can perform well when installed with proper spacing and ventilation.
However, cedar requires more maintenance than metal, slate, or asphalt. Moisture, shade, algae, moss, and wind exposure can shorten its service life if the roof is not regularly inspected and cared for. In coastal conditions, the details below the cedar are especially important. Proper underlayment, drainage, flashing, and ventilation help prevent trapped moisture and premature deterioration.
Cedar is best suited for owners who understand its maintenance needs and want the appearance only a natural wood roof can provide. It is not the lowest-maintenance option, but it can be a beautiful and durable one in the hands of an experienced roofing contractor.
Rubber Roofing for Low-Slope Areas
Many coastal homes have flat or low-slope sections over additions, porches, garages, or modern architectural features. These areas need a roofing material designed for low-slope drainage conditions. Rubber roofing systems, including EPDM and other membrane options, can provide reliable waterproofing when properly installed.
A low-slope roof should never be treated as an afterthought. Water moves more slowly across these surfaces, and ponding water can expose weaknesses in seams, drains, flashing, and penetrations. Material selection should account for the roof’s slope, drainage plan, foot traffic, and the connection to adjoining steep-slope roofing.
The Details That Matter as Much as the Material
A premium roofing material cannot compensate for poor installation. Coastal roof systems need corrosion-resistant fasteners and flashing, carefully sealed penetrations, secure edge metal, and underlayment designed to manage wind-driven rain. Chimney flashing, skylights, pipe boots, valleys, and wall intersections are common leak locations because they interrupt the main roofing surface.
Ventilation also deserves close attention. A balanced attic ventilation system helps control heat and moisture, reduces the risk of ice dams, and supports the service life of shingles and roof decking. On older homes, ventilation improvements may need to be coordinated with insulation and attic air-sealing work.
The roof’s shape affects material performance as well. Complex roofs with multiple valleys, dormers, and intersecting sections have more places where water can collect or enter. A simple roof plane may be well suited to several materials, while a complex design may benefit from a material and flashing approach chosen specifically for those transitions.
How to Choose the Right Material for Your Property
Start with the home’s exposure. A property directly facing open water has different demands than a home a few blocks inland. Wind exposure, nearby trees, roof height, and the amount of salt spray reaching the property all influence the best recommendation.
Next, consider how long you expect to own the home and what level of maintenance is realistic. Metal and slate generally require a higher initial investment but offer long service lives. Architectural asphalt provides solid value and easier replacement planning. Cedar offers distinctive beauty but requires a more active maintenance mindset.
Finally, evaluate the entire roof system, not just the visible surface. A professional inspection can identify damaged decking, aging flashing, ventilation deficiencies, drainage issues, and storm-related wear that should be addressed during replacement. This is particularly important after a leak, missing shingles, or wind event, when the visible damage may not tell the full story.
